Diferencias

Muestra las diferencias entre dos versiones de la página.

Enlace a la vista de comparación

Ambos lados, revisión anterior Revisión previa
Próxima revisión
Revisión previa
Última revisiónAmbos lados, revisión siguiente
wiki:2.-desarrollo-app:2.3.-codigo:c.-eventos:4.-before-edit:start [2019/04/09 11:47] ejetorowiki:2.-desarrollo-app:2.3.-codigo:c.-eventos:4.-before-edit:start [2019/05/20 18:53] – [Nodo BEFORE-EDIT] ary
Línea 7: Línea 7:
  
 \\ \\
-Este evento se ejecuta cuando alguien entra a editar un objeto de una colección, justo antes de que se pinten los controles en pantalla, el mismo debe ser editado por el usuario de la aplicación, es decir, si se edita un objeto mediante código, script, no se ejecuta este nodo, es un evento de usuario.\\+Este evento se ejecuta cuando alguien entra a editar un objeto de una colección, justo antes de que se pinten los controles en pantalla.\\
  
  
Línea 88: Línea 88:
 </script> </script>
 </code>  </code>
 +
 +**Javascript**
 +<code javascript>
 + <before-edit>
 +        <action name="runscript">
 +          <script language="javascript">
 +          self.MAP_GROUP=1;
 +          </script>
 +        </action>
 +        <action name="runscript">
 +          <script language="javascript">
 +            self.MAP_GROUP=1;
 + self.MAP_TOTAL_PAGES=2;
 +
 + var v=ui.getView(self);
 +
 +            self.MAP_X=3;
 +            self.MAP_Y=2;
 +            self.MAP_X2=3.5;
 +            self.MAP_Y2=2.3;
 +            
 +            self.MAP_XMASY=self.MAP_X+self.MAP_Y;
 +            self.MAP_XMASY2=self.MAP_X+self.MAP_Y2;
 +            self.MAP_X2MENOSY2=self.MAP_X2-self.MAP_Y2;
 +            self.MAP_XENTREY=self.MAP_X/self.MAP_Y;
 + self.MAP_FECHADMY=new Date();
 + self.MAP_FECHAYMD=self.MAP_FECHADMY;
 + self.MAP_FECHAHORA=self.MAP_FECHADMY;
 +
 + </script>
 +        </action>
 +      </before-edit>
 +</code>
 +
 +<code javascript>
 + <before-edit>
 +        <action name="runscript">
 +          <script language="javascript">
 + self.executeNode ("cambiarMenu('BASICO','1SELECT.png',##FLD_MAP_COLOR1##)");
 +   </script>
 +        </action>
 +      </before-edit>
 +</code>